Injury report: Smith, McGee among six questionable Raiders

Share

MEXICO CITY – Raiders cornerback Sean Smith missed one game with a shoulder injury. Stacy McGee missed two with ankle trouble.

Those guys should be available for Monday night’s game against Houston at Estadio Azteca. The same can be said for the entire Raiders roster.

A total of six players were considered questionable Saturday on the team’s official injury report, but all of them should be at Jack Del Rio’s disposal.

“Our guys that are questionable, we had about six of them, I’m hoping they can all play,” the Raiders head coach said. “We’ll just see how it goes.”

Getting Smith back is a huge boon, even though D.J. Hayden and T.J. Carrie played well in expanded roles. He was playing well before getting hurt in Tampa Bay.

McGee should add depth to an interior defensive line that has played better of late. He has been their best pass rusher on the inside.

Latavius Murray (ankle), Kelechi Osemele (knee) and Rodney Hudson (knee) missed practice during the bye week, but are expected to play against the Texans in a game where the rushing is vital.

The Texans are fairly healthy, with receiver Will Fuller and defensive tackle Vince Wilfork considered questionable.
